adidas

Adizero EVO SL ATR

Speed TrainerReleased 2026-01Global

Adizero EVO SL ATR adapts the EVO SL formula for mixed surfaces and poor weather while retaining its fast-training role. A water-repellent ripstop upper, protective mudguard and SLINGLAUNCH heel improve coverage and lockdown. Full-length LIGHTSTRIKE PRO works with a small nylon dog-bone structure, while Continental rubber with 1.5 mm lugs adds grip for daily runs, tempo sessions, long efforts and race preparation.

Intended uses:
Daily, Tempo, Long run

Weight measurement and plate details
Weight note
The exact ATR introduction and the model-bounded comparison table on the official adidas UK specs page both state 266 g for men. The sample size is not specified. A separate specifications list on the same page states 253 g, so the repeated 266 g figure is proposed with that internal conflict retained in the source note.
Plate note
The exact adidas UK ATR construction page explicitly identifies a small nylon dogbone as the stiffening element within the LIGHTSTRIKE PRO construction. Because the named structure is nylon rather than carbon, the model is classified as not carbon-plated; this does not mean it has no stiffening element.
